
Game Overview
A nameless soul awakens within a hostile temple where ancient architecture bends into unsettling, abstract shapes. TAMASHII is a compact horror puzzle-platformer that trades jump scares for sustained unease, using stark pixel art, oppressive sound design, and deliberately strange imagery to create a constant sense that something is wrong. Its story follows an ancient being’s request to uncover the corruption buried in its sanctuary, but the real draw is the disorienting journey through a world that feels increasingly unstable.
Progress comes from navigating short, screen-based challenges built around precise movement, hazardous traps, switches, shifting platforms, and tightly timed jumps. Puzzles demand observation as much as reflexes, often asking players to interpret unfamiliar visual cues before committing to a solution; deaths are frequent, but quick retries keep experimentation from becoming exhausting. A hub lets you revisit completed areas, while time-trial and score-focused modes give skilled players reasons to refine routes beyond the main path. Controller support and automatic saving make it easy to play in short sessions, and an optional slow-motion setting helps reduce the frustration of demanding timing sequences.
What separates TAMASHII from most indie platformers is its willingness to be cryptic, grotesque, and mechanically sparse rather than constantly explaining itself. The visual language recalls obscure late-1980s and 1990s Japanese PC and console curiosities, with eerie low-resolution scenes that make every room feel like a damaged artifact. Hidden secrets and Easter eggs reward players who inspect the environment instead of simply racing to the exit. Fans of minimalist, atmospheric puzzle games such as Limbo, Knytt, or the stranger corners of retro horror will find plenty to appreciate, though its flashing effects make it unsuitable for players with photosensitive epilepsy.
